What Is Avalanche?
Avalanche is a high-performance blockchain platform built for speed, security, and scalability. It enables developers to create custom blockchains, decentralized applications (dApps), and enterprise-grade solutions with minimal latency and low costs. Unlike older blockchains that rely on traditional proof-of-work mechanisms, Avalanche introduces a novel consensus protocol known as Avalanche Consensus.
This innovative mechanism allows the network to confirm transactions in under one second and process over 4,500 transactions per second (TPS)—a significant leap compared to Ethereum’s average of 15–30 TPS. The result? A seamless user experience ideal for real-time financial services, gaming, and large-scale decentralized ecosystems.

Understanding Avalanche Consensus
At the heart of Avalanche’s performance lies its unique consensus algorithm. Traditional blockchains use a linear process where nodes take turns validating blocks, which creates bottlenecks. Avalanche flips this model by using a sub-sampling method, where small random groups of nodes check transaction validity simultaneously.
This parallel verification process ensures rapid finality without sacrificing decentralization or security. Even if some nodes behave maliciously, the network remains resilient due to probabilistic finality—a concept that confirms transactions with near-certainty after just a few rounds of validation.
Because of this design, Avalanche achieves what many call the “holy grail” of blockchain: it balances the trilemma of scalability, decentralization, and security more effectively than most competing platforms.
AVAX Tokenomics: The Fuel Behind the Network
The AVAX token is central to the functioning of the Avalanche ecosystem. With a fixed maximum supply of 720 million tokens, AVAX is designed to be deflationary over time, helping preserve long-term value for holders.
Key Uses of AVAX:
- Transaction fees: All operations on the network require AVAX to pay gas fees.
- Staking: Users can stake AVAX to help secure the network and earn staking rewards.
- Governance: Token holders participate in voting on protocol upgrades and network improvements.
When users pay transaction fees, those AVAX tokens are burned—permanently removed from circulation. This continuous burn mechanism reduces the total supply over time, creating upward pressure on price when demand remains steady or increases.
Currently, AVAX operates across three distinct blockchains within the Avalanche ecosystem:
- Exchange Chain (X-Chain) – Used for creating and trading digital assets.
- Contract Chain (C-Chain) – Supports smart contracts and dApp development.
- Platform Chain (P-Chain) – Coordinates validators and subnet creation.
This multi-chain architecture enhances flexibility and efficiency, allowing different use cases to operate independently while remaining interoperable.

Why Developers Choose Avalanche
One of Avalanche’s standout features is its support for custom subnets—independent blockchains tailored to specific applications or organizations. These subnets can have their own rules, validators, and token economics while still being secured by the broader Avalanche network.
This makes Avalanche especially attractive for:
- Enterprise solutions requiring private, compliant blockchains
- DeFi protocols seeking high throughput and low latency
- NFT marketplaces needing fast minting and trading capabilities
- Gaming platforms that depend on instant transaction finality
Moreover, Avalanche maintains full compatibility with the Ethereum Virtual Machine (EVM). This means developers can easily port existing Ethereum-based dApps to Avalanche with minimal code changes—reducing development time and accelerating adoption.
Avalanche vs. Ethereum: A Competitive Edge
While Ethereum remains the dominant smart contract platform, it continues to face challenges related to congestion and high gas fees during peak usage. Although Ethereum has improved with upgrades like the Merge and EIP-1559, transaction costs remain volatile.
Avalanche addresses these pain points directly:
- Faster finality: Transactions settle in under a second.
- Lower fees: Average costs are fractions of a cent.
- Scalable infrastructure: Built to handle mass adoption from day one.
As more users seek efficient alternatives, Avalanche is well-positioned to capture significant market share in DeFi, Web3, and institutional blockchain deployments.

Q: What are subnets in Avalanche?
A: Subnets are customizable blockchains within Avalanche that allow projects or enterprises to run their own networks with dedicated validators and rulesets while benefiting from Avalanche’s speed and security.
Q: Does Avalanche use proof-of-stake?
A: While not a traditional proof-of-stake system, Avalanche employs a form of staking where validators must bond AVAX to participate in consensus, aligning incentives and enhancing network integrity.
